Super User Marty Posted August 11, 2008 Super User Posted August 11, 2008 I don't know the "best" way, but I fish them as a buzzbait almost all of the time, just letting them sink when there's evidence of a fish present. For actual subsurface fishing, I prefer other plastics. If you haven't had any action it's likely you haven't been using it in the right place at the right time. The Ribbit and other buzzing amphibians are very good fish attractors. Quote
